The Peperomia 'Parallel' (Peperomia tetragona or Peperomia puteolata) stands out with its distinctive watermelon-striped foliage. Each almond-shaped leaf displays alternating bands of dark and light green, creating a natural parallel pattern that gives this plant its common name.
This compact houseplant produces leaves in whirls of threes and fours along upright, reddish stems. The contrasting stem color adds visual interest against the variegated foliage, making it an attractive addition to any indoor plant collection. The almond-shaped leaves create a unique architectural element that stands apart from typical round-leaved peperomias.
Peperomia 'Parallel' thrives in low to medium light conditions, making it suitable for offices, desks, and shelves away from direct sunlight. This beginner-friendly plant requires minimal maintenance and tolerates occasional watering lapses better than most houseplants.
Water when the top inch of soil feels dry to the touch. Peperomias prefer slightly moist soil but are susceptible to root rot if overwatered. Allow excess water to drain completely from the pot. The succulent-like leaves store water, reducing the frequency of watering needed.
The naturally compact growth habit makes this Peperomia ideal for limited spaces. Place it on desks, bookshelves, windowsills, or side tables where its variegated leaves can be appreciated up close. The small size allows for easy placement in home offices, bedrooms, or living areas without overwhelming the space.
Peperomia 'Parallel' is non-toxic to cats and dogs, providing peace of mind for pet owners who want to incorporate greenery into their homes without safety concerns. This makes it an excellent choice for households with curious pets.
